From celebrating St. Nicholas Day, to singing Christmas carols, baking … WebDec 1, 2024 · One of the most original Christmas traditions starts on Saint Lucy’s Day on the 13th of December. Each family grows wheat onto little pots or plates, taking care of it until the 24th of December. On Christmas Eve, the plant, called ‘Christmas wheat’, is put underneath the tree.
